Create the Backup File
1. Connect a portable storage device such as for example a USB or external disk drive to your old computer.
2. Launch QuickBooks on your own old computer and open the business file you need to transfer.

3. Click the "File" menu and then select "Create Backup."
4. Select "Local Backup" and then click "Options." Locate your personal storage device and select it while the location for your backup. Click "Next."
5. Select "Save It Now" and "Next."
6. Click "Save" and wait for backup file to be created.
Restore the Backup File
1. Insert your own personal storage device into the new computer and open QuickBooks. When you yourself haven't already installed QuickBooks from the new computer, repeat this first.
2. Click the "File" menu and choose "Restore Company."
3. Select "Restore a Backup Copy" then click "Next."
4. Select "Local Backup" since the location for your backup file.
5. Navigate to your own personal storage device and click from the QuickBooks backup file. Click "Open" and then "Next."
